Welcome Shane you have come to a good space on the net. Rally driving!! I'm impressed as I feel it is the most dangerous motorsport of all. Cheers to you mate.

I love to ice race with our Cooper S and co-drive a friends 1993 M3 which I do with BMWCCA up in New Hampshire. We plow out a basic road racing course. Because we have a huge lake to use the "banking" is soft as every course is fresh snow. Unlike summer track days, forget about "the line" you drive where you can find traction and do maintenance throttle across the glare ice until you get a spot of traction again. It's a hoot, driving sideways, using the e-brake. We get a lot of Suburu WRX's and EVO's up there, along with a few rally drivers who do winter rallys in Canada. With your experience you'll have a blast. I wish I had a link but the Ottowa Motor Club does a lot of ice racing. Some of it is really intense as in door to door and roll cages are required. Seems the Chevy Chevette is the prefered car. In Canada you should find zero contact ice racing close by. Good luck!
